Unsettling Opera: Staging Mozart, Verdi, Wagner, and Zemlinsky
David J. Levin
Explores a variety of fields, considering questions of operatic textuality, dramaturgical practice, and performance theory. This book intends to initiate a dialogue between scholars of music, literature, and performance by addressing questions raised in each field in a manner that influences them all.
